How this rate is used

This DSSR per diem rate is the U.S. State Department's maximum lodging and M&IE for U.S. government civilian travelers and assigned employees in Manama, Bahrain. It is the basis for foreign-area travel reimbursement ceilings and feeds related overseas allowance calculations (such as TQSA and the post/COLA allowance).

Manama rate FAQ

What is the DSSR per diem rate for Manama, Bahrain?

The current maximum State Department (DSSR) foreign per diem for Manama, Bahrain is $377 per day — $255 per night for lodging plus $122 per day for meals and incidentals (M&IE).

How is the DSSR per diem for Manama different from the DTMO rate?

DSSR per diem is published by the State Department for civilian foreign-area travel, while the DTMO rate is the Department of Defense rate for the same post. The two can differ; compare them via the cross-source links on this page.
